
Thermal, California, USA – November 06, 2019 – Eve Jobs (USA) and Charleville were the winners in the $41,750 Desert Welcome Stake CSI* 3, sponsored by Boehringer Ingelheim yesterday during the National Sunshine Series II CSI 3*-W at the Desert International Horse Park in the USA.
Jobs and the 12-year-old bay Dutch Warmblood gelding (Quasimodo Z x Lancelot) came out on top, besting a field of 73 other combinations by clearing all the 1.45m obstacles for no penalties and a time of 61.52 seconds for the victory.

Second place was claimed by Nikolaj Hein Ruus (DEN) and Crusador Z (Chacco-Blue x Indorado) after a penalty-free performance in 61.61 seconds.

Mathis Schwentker (GER) aboard NKH Caruso (Cash and Carry x Starlight) rounded out the top three with a clean scorecard, crossing the finish line in 64.52 seconds.
